Journal: :Journal of nematology 1982
E J Wehunt D J Weaver

Annual postplanting applications of 40.7 kg/ha DBCP (1,2-dibromo-3-chloropropane) controlled Macroposthonia xenoplax (Raski, 1952) deGrisse and Loof, 1965 in peach tree short life sites, reduced bacterial canker incidence from 74% to 6%, and inreased the average life of the trees from 3.9 to 6.8 yr for a 7-yr test period. Journal: :Applied and environmental microbiology 2001
J Cubero J H Graham T R Gottwald

For diagnosis of citrus bacterial canker by PCR, an internal standard is employed to ensure the quality of the DNA extraction and that proper requisites exist for the amplification reaction. The ratio of PCR products from the internal standard and bacterial target is used to estimate the initial bacterial concentration in citrus tissues with lesions.
